I did ask a similar question and I finaly did found an excellent scientific book published about this "Salve Regina"
author: Helg, Lukas
title: Das Einsiedler Salve Regina - eine musikgeschichtliche Studie
(You can find it in US, GB, Can, CH and Germ libreries)
Here you can read that, from the development since the medieval and early modern times this Salve Regina in the actual version has been elaborated and printed around 1790 by the Benedictin Pater of Einsiedeln Markus Landwing.

Liest man das Buch von Pater Helg, wird man erfahren, dass das Einsiedler Salve Regina nicht einfach als monophone mittelalterliche Gregorianik in der benediktinischen Tradition benennen kann, zumal es auf eine einschneidende Weiterentwicklung gegen Ende des 18. Jahrhunderts zurückgeht. Die Gestaltung des Salve Regina ist massgeblich auf den musikalischen stimmenerweiterden Eigriff von Pater Markus Landwing zurückzuführen, dessen Neubearbeitung des Salve Regina 1790in zweiter Auflage erschien.
